    DNA Testing Kit Prices 

    Today, most DNA testing kits are available at an affordable price and can be ordered online right to your doorstep. Living DNA and 23andMe both offer different packages at various price points. The price of your test will vary depending on what you want to test and how deep you want to dive into your DNA. Both companies offer the following options:

    • Living DNA: Starter Kit for $49, Full Ancestry Kit for $79, Wellbeing Kit for $99, and Ancestry and Wellbeing Kit for $149
    • 23andMe: Ancestry and Traits Service for $79, Health and Ancestry Service for $129, and VIP Health and Ancestry Service for $429

    Each package contains different offerings depending on how extensively you want to test. It’s a good idea to make a list of your goals and reasons for testing your DNA so that you can order the appropriate test according to your specific needs.

    Collection Process And Results

    The collection process for at-home DNA testing kits is relatively easy and painless. Many enjoy collecting samples from the comfort of their homes, avoiding lengthy trips to the doctor’s office or laboratory. Here’s a breakdown of how each company collects your DNA sample:

    Living DNA

    • To collect your sample, follow the instructions carefully. Be sure not to eat or drink for one hour before the sample is taken. Then, use a simple mouth swab and mail your sample back to the company in the secure container

    23andMe

    • Be sure to register your testing kit so you can get your results. Then, using the container provided, provide a quick salvia sample and place it back into the specimen bag. You can then mail it back to the company 

    Privacy Protection

    Privacy is a concern for many people considering DNA testing. Some companies will keep your information to expand their databases further. Therefore, it’s important to double-check their privacy policies to know exactly how your information will be used.

    Living DNA

    • This company doesn’t sell your information to third parties, though it does store it in their database

    23andME

    • You need to provide explicit consent before any of your information is shared with third parties or used for research purposes

    Your DNA contains sensitive and private information. So, it’s crucial that you carefully read through each company’s privacy policies. Understanding the process will allow you to feel empowered with your choice. 

    Advantages

    Each DNA testing company has its advantages and special features. Here’s how each compares:

    Living DNA

    • Search your direct paternal and maternal ancestry (up to 80,000 years in the past)
    • Benefit from a detailed view of recent ancestry from the last 500 years
    • With sub-regional breakdowns and optional additional insights, you can gain more specific information on how and where your ancestors traveled and migrated from 

    23andMe

    • Over 1500 geographical locations are included, providing more accurate information
    • If you’re searching for living relatives, you can locate them with the DNA Relative Finder
    • Build a family tree, a valuable exercise for many families. You can easily do so with its automatic builder

    Disadvantages

    Here are the disadvantages of each DNA testing kit:

    Living DNA:

    • Long wait time. Results can take up to eight weeks
    • The basic kit only compares eight general global regions which may not give you the depth you desire

    23andMe:

    • Depending on the test you choose, it might be more expensive than others
    • Tends to have a smaller database than some of its competitors
